By default, Bugzilla does not search the list of RESOLVED bugs.
You can force it to do so by putting the upper-case word ALL in front of your search query, e.g.: ALL tdelibs
We recommend searching for bugs this way, as you may discover that your bug has already been resolved and fixed in a later release.
